Hellas Verona pushing to sign Napoli's Super Eagles-eligible player
Published: July 10, 2023
Hellas Verona are working on a deal to sign Napoli's Super Eagles-eligible midfielder Michael Folorunsho this summer, according to various reports in the Italian press.
Il Mattino via Tuttomercatoweb has reported that Hellas Verona are one step away from signing Folorunsho, a midfielder owned by Napoli, who played for Bari in the Serie B last season.
The Naples-based newspaper added that Hellas Verona are ahead of Empoli in the race to sign the 1998-born player who who is expected to renew his Napoli contract before heading to the Yellow and Blues.
Bari wanted to re-engage Folorunsho for next season but were unable to strike a deal with Napoli as the player wants to feature in the Serie A.
Signed from Virtus Francavilla in 2019, the 25-year-old has not been called up for a first team game since his arrival at Napoli.
He has taken in loan spells at Bari, Reggina and Pordenone, and wore the colours of Tor Sapienza, Savio and Lazio before turning professional.
Folorunsho was one of the best central midfielders in the Serie B last term with eight goals in 27 games in the regular season.
He was called up for an Italian national team training camp for Serie B players last December but did not honour the invitation due to injury.
